Virtue ethics
Moved into new category, rule consequentialism.--BrimstoneSaladWiki (talk) 23:30, 31 July 2017 (CEST)
- I really don't think that's a great idea as rule consequentialism is the umbrella term for referring to all consequentialist schools from utilitarian to virtue:
- https://plato.stanford.edu/entries/consequentialism-rule/#GloCon
- I think you may have misunderstood what they're saying there (unless I misunderstand you). Rules do not refer to the core axioms of judgement of the ultimate consequences. Rules refer to the heuristics involved in reaching those consequences... a step removed, basically. https://plato.stanford.edu/entries/consequentialism-rule/#FulVerParRulCon Classical Utilitarianism is not a form of rule consequentialism, the article didn't make that very clear. There are, however, spectra and arguments for rule consequentialism within every consequentialist framework (usually what one would call partial rule consequentialism), including within Utilitarianism; the difference is more of an empirical outlook. Virtue ethics typically holds that we should cultivate virtues [as a rule] because those virtues result in good outcomes [either for the world, or for the ego as in some self-interested schools of enlightenment oriented Buddhism (as opposed to, say, Mahayana)].--BrimstoneSaladWiki (talk) 21:40, 1 August 2017 (CEST)
- Virtue ethics is very well known for being a distinct 'applied ethic' to utilitarianism and deontology again. Best to keep going with effective activism, virtue activism and alternative perspectives on the specific pages, then explain in the ethics section that virtues come under universalist consequentialism, and alternative perspectives were often either amoral, relativist or deontological. --NonZeroSum (talk) 07:36, 1 August 2017 (CEST)
- Well known isn't always accurate, of course. If you ask the question "why?" then you can get at whether it is in fact consequentialist in some form. We usually find that it's a form of rule-consequentialism. It is distinct from Utilitarianism, but Utilitarianism is only one form of consequentialism. I'm fine with just putting them all under consequentialism, under universalism, with deontological the only outsider under universalism, and then relativism outside that, and leaving discussion of rule-consequentialism to inside the ethics articles. I agree that our current "EA, virtue, and alternative" is a good format within other articles on the wiki.--BrimstoneSaladWiki (talk) 21:40, 1 August 2017 (CEST)
- That's helfpufl thanks, but yea the answer to why in virtue ethics is it develops character not ends, it's concerned with means, merging the acts-ends distinction.
